Visitor Room at Florence American Cemetery Closed June 25 – 28

Published June 25, 2026

Please note the Visitor Room at Florence American Cemetery, will be off limits to visitors, June 25 – 28. The sign-in book will be moved to the chapel for convivence, and moved back to the Visitor Room on Monday morning. Thank you for your understanding and patience as we complete this work.

About ABMC

The American Battle Monuments Commission operates and maintains 26 cemeteries and 31 federal memorials, monuments and commemorative plaques in 17 countries throughout the world, including the United States. 

Since March 4, 1923, the ABMC’s sacred mission remains to honor the service, achievements, and sacrifice of more than 200,000 U.S. service members buried and memorialized at our sites.
